Let's get to know Danielle a little bit better with some interview questions:
How did you get started making these pretties, and how long have you been doing it?
About two years ago I met a girl through blogging who made jewelry and I started thinking, "I could do that." So I made a few things for myself and then friends started asking if I'd make some things for them. It sort of snowballed from there and I used youtube and craft blogs to teach myself new techniques.
When did you start Sweet Southern Girl (the blog) and what got you started?
Sweet Southern Girl is actually not my first blog. I started blogging anonymously about 4 years ago. After the first two years I was really enjoying the people I met and I wanted to be a little more open. So I rebranded and started this blog in February of 2012.

What gets you in the mood for creating?
Wine, haha. Just kidding. I do like to drink while I create but what really gets me excited is new color combinations and bringing other people's visions to life. I love it when a friend says, "I wish I could find something with this color, and that element that I could wear with this outfit."
I love red wine. My favorite at the moment is Robert Mondavi Scarlet Red. It's a blend and it's amazing! It's dry but it doesn't have the bite that a lot of dry wines tend to have. I'm serving it at my wedding in October. Another favorite is Barefoot Red Moscato. It's the perfect summer wine for me. It's got the flavor of a red but it's sweet and you serve it chilled.
What is your favorite creation you've ever made?
I don't even know how to choose! I love creating and every time I come up with something new it becomes my favorite. However right now I think my Tree of Life Earrings are my favorite. It's pretty detailed and time consuming, but I LOVE them.
